The development of Web standards and technologies has brought new opportunities for large-scale integration of Web content: data sources (such as XML, HTML, or PDF files), distributed applications (accessed via Web Ser- vices), and semantic information. At the same time, peer- to-peer (P2P) platforms are being developed, and increas- ingly used for data management at the network scale. We present KADOP, a model, architecture, and sys- tem for sharing content in P2P. By building on distributed hash tables technology, XML indexing and query optimiza- tion techniques, and on the paradigm of active documents, KADOP enables the publication, discovery, and efficient exploitation of Web content in P2P. Thanks to intensional information, KADOP ( ) is capable of run-time dynamic Web service composition, and ( ) is open to external re- sources such as databases or other P2P networks. |
